Born 1977, Argentina
the artist lives and works in Madrid, Spain

I was born in Argentina in 1977, there I studied graphic design and started to work as freelance. In 2000 I moved to Madrid where I worked as art director, freelance illustrator and I also began being interested in painting. Then I studied illustration which gave the possibility to chose new ways to show my point of view. I have shown part of my work in visual projects, books, magazines, a couple of small solo shows, and I toke part in some art group exhibitions in different parts of the world. Like: Colors Notebook, it was part of “Fabrica: les yeux ouverts” intinerant exhibition at Centre Pompidou in Paris, Triennale di Milano and Shanghai Art Museum. And “ROJOSMART: Open your mind” at Ivaliden1 Gallery in Berlin.

Born 1983, UK
the artist lives and works in Hertfordshire, UK

Scarlet, born in the small market town of Hatfield in Hertfordshire, the second of three sisters, even as a child, showed clear signs of her later mischievous individuality.

During her formative years, she decided, to be either, a ballerina or an artist. Thankfully, several years later, scarlet realized that she possessed, the natural rhythm of a wounded penguin.

Leaving secondary school, with a twist of certificates and good examination results, Scarlet graduated to the local art college, studying fine arts and photography. Whilst at college she sold many photographic prints, line drawings and developed the characteristic digital technique, that is very much, her own recognizable style.

Mixing freely with musicians, such as, THE DONUT SONG, SRI PYE R and THE BOGGAN BAND, Scarlet provided many of the posters and most of the art work, for several years.
Scarlet also developed and grew into her 3D work, creating simple modernist pieces, with grace and physical movement, in stone and steel. As described on the home page, a number of her sculptures are owned by major international companies.

Constantly revealing new facets to her talent and with a brilliant gift for iconic narrative, Scarlet has matured into, one of the Britain’s leading photographic and surrealist artists, her work admired and respected throughout the world.
